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| American marten | Hudsonian Emerald |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um | Chordata (Chordates) | Arthropoda (Arthropods) |
| Class | Mammalia (Mammals) | Insecta (Insects) |
| Order | Carnivora (Carnivorans) | Odonata (Odonata) |
| Family | Mustelidae (Weasels & Otters) | Corduliidae |
| Genus | Martes | Somatochlora |
| Species | Martes americana | Somatochlora hudsonica |
Evolutionary Relationship
American marten and Hudsonian Emerald share a common ancestor at the Kingdom level: Animalia. (Animals)
